SystemMetaDataOwnerEncrypted
@icure/medical-device-sdk / SystemMetaDataOwnerEncrypted
Class: SystemMetaDataOwnerEncrypted
Table of contents​
Constructors​
Properties​
- aesExchangeKeys
- cryptedForeignKeys
- delegations
- encryptedSelf
- encryptionKeys
- hcPartyKeys
- privateKeyShamirPartitions
- publicKey
- secretForeignKeys
- transferKeys
Methods​
Constructors​
constructor​
• new SystemMetaDataOwnerEncrypted(json
)
Parameters​
Name | Type |
---|---|
json | ISystemMetaDataOwnerEncrypted |
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:16
Properties​
aesExchangeKeys​
• aesExchangeKeys: Object
Index signature​
â–ª [key: string
]: { [key: string]
: { [key: string]
: string
; }; }
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:46
cryptedForeignKeys​
• cryptedForeignKeys: Object
Index signature​
â–ª [key: string
]: Set
<Delegation
>
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:43
delegations​
• delegations: Object
Index signature​
â–ª [key: string
]: Set
<Delegation
>
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:44
encryptedSelf​
• Optional
encryptedSelf: string
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:48
encryptionKeys​
• encryptionKeys: Object
Index signature​
â–ª [key: string
]: Set
<Delegation
>
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:45
hcPartyKeys​
• hcPartyKeys: Object
Index signature​
â–ª [key: string
]: string
[]
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:40
privateKeyShamirPartitions​
• privateKeyShamirPartitions: Object
Index signature​
â–ª [key: string
]: string
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:41
publicKey​
• publicKey: string
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:39
secretForeignKeys​
• secretForeignKeys: string
[]
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:42
transferKeys​
• transferKeys: Object
Index signature​
â–ª [key: string
]: { [key: string]
: string
; }
Defined in​
src/models/SystemMetaDataOwnerEncrypted.ts:47
Methods​
marshal​
â–¸ marshal(): ISystemMetaDataOwnerEncrypted
Returns​
ISystemMetaDataOwnerEncrypted